What is the cheapest day to fly to Montreal?

The average price of all round-trip flights to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.
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Montreal is Sunday where round-trip tickets can be as cheap as R18 206.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Friday, where round-trip prices are R23 860 on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.
The cheapest month for flights to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port is February, where tickets cost R15 106 on average for return fl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are August and June, where the average cost of tickets from South Africa is R23 931 and R21 757 respectively. For one-way flights, the best month to travel is February with an average price of R15 106.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port?

The average price for all round-trip flights to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.
The cheapest time of day to fly to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port is generally at night, when round-trip flights cost R16 772 on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is R24 179.

How far in advance should I book a flight to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ights to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.
To get a below average price,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 3 weeks before departure.

FAQs - booking Montreal flights

  • How far is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port from central Montreal?

    You’ll need to travel 15 km to reach the Montreal city centre from Montreal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l Airport.

  • How does KAYAK find such low prices on flights to Montreal?

    KAYAK is a travel search engine. That means we look across the web to find the best prices we can find for our users. With over 2 billion flight queries processed yearly, we are able to display a variety of prices and options on flights to Montreal.

  • How does KAYAK's flight Price Forecast tool help me choose the right time to buy my flight ticket to Montreal?

    KAYAK’s flight Price Forecast tool uses historical data to determine whether the price for a flight to Montreal is likely to change within 7 days, so travellers know whether to wait or book now.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ights to Montreal?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ional return ticket. You could then fly to Montreal with an airline and back with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ight to Montreal?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ying to Montreal up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
